"We played the play-off matches with only one point guard." Sport24.az reports that this was stated by Evren Alkaya, the head coach of "Sərhədçi", in a statement to the club's press service.
The Turkish specialist spoke about their defeat to "Sabah" in the second game of the play-offs in the Azerbaijan Basketball League: "Antonio had to leave the country due to family reasons. It's difficult with only one point guard. In the first match, we played well against "Sabah" for 3 periods. We just couldn't resist the opponent in the 4th quarter. Knowing this well, "Sabah" started the second game with aggressive defense. Unfortunately, we didn't perform well in defense, and because we couldn't get the rebounds, we allowed the opponent to score points from the second chance. We said goodbye to the league in the way we wanted".
Alkaya also assessed the team's performance this season: "As a result, our team did not play badly this season. We were able to show a good game. It's just that winning is the most important thing. I thank the managers and players who supported us this season, and I wish everyone success. In the play-in, we had to play 3 matches with the team that plays fast basketball in the second group. We played the 4th game against "Sabah" in 8 days. At this level, it is very difficult for players to play so many matches in a short period of time, there is fatigue. Of course, this also affected our games. We came out very weak in the last match and lost. I wish everyone success in the next season".
It should be noted that "Sərhədçi" lost to "Sabah" with a score of 77:104.
